Retatrutide (LY3437943) represents the cutting-edge of multi-agonist peptide therapeutics, rationally designed as a triple agonist that simultaneously activates three distinct metabolic hormone receptors: the glucagon-like peptide-1 (GLP-1) receptor, the glucose-dependent insulinotropic polypeptide (GIP) receptor, and the glucagon receptor (GCGR).
This triple agonism strategy builds upon the remarkable clinical success of dual GLP-1/GIP agonists like tirzepatide, which have shown unprecedented weight loss efficacy, by adding a third mechanism - glucagon receptor activation - to further enhance metabolic benefits, particularly energy expenditure and hepatic fat oxidation.
The pharmaceutical industry's evolution in obesity therapeutics has progressed from single-target approaches (pure GLP-1 agonists like semaglutide) to dual agonists (GLP-1/GIP like tirzepatide), and now to triple agonists like retatrutide that attempt to orchestrate an even more comprehensive metabolic remodeling by simultaneously modulating multiple complementary pathways.
Retatrutide was specifically engineered with carefully optimized potencies at each of its three target receptors, balancing the appetite-suppressing and glucose-lowering effects of GLP-1 and GIP activation against the energy-expenditure-enhancing and fat-oxidizing effects of glucagon activation. This balancing act is critical because glucagon classically raises blood glucose (opposing insulin's effects), but when combined with GLP-1 agonism, the glucose-raising effects are counteracted while the metabolic benefits of increased energy expenditure and hepatic fat burning are preserved.
Clinical trial results for retatrutide have exceeded even the high expectations set by tirzepatide, with Phase 2 data published in the New England Journal of Medicine in 2023 demonstrating weight loss approaching 24-25% of baseline body weight over 48 weeks in some dose groups - weight reductions comparable to those achieved with bariatric surgery and substantially exceeding pharmacological obesity treatments available just a few years ago.
Beyond obesity, retatrutide is being investigated for type 2 diabetes and metabolic dysfunction-associated steatohepatitis (MASH), conditions where the combination of weight loss, improved glycemic control, and enhanced hepatic fat oxidation could provide comprehensive therapeutic benefits.
